Butterfly Flight Melissa Evans
I reflect back to the day I was diagnosed early 20’s young mom just had my second child who was clinging onto his life in NICU 29 weeks old due to my cardiomyopathy taken early I was young body failing doctors searching for answers. I can’t believe almost twenty years ago the lupus diagnosis was so grim. I was actually told my life expectancy was just 40 years old. Through the years I struggled diagnosed with overlapping diseases, anti phospholipid syndrome which causes blood clots, IVC filter placed in my chest that same filter that was suppose to save almost killed me fracturing breaking into pieces a strut (leg of filter) migrated to my lung. I’m a walking miracle! Diagnosed with RA referred in those with lupus as “Rupus”. Struggled to raise my two boys fought every step of the way. Went back to college got a degree at 28. Divorced by the time I was in my 30’s, I never gave up on hope! FAST FORWARD! I am now 39 will be 40 in July yes 40! I have defied the odds looking back to a time I once walked with a cane had a port in my chest daily injections that is no longer. Cane is retired port is out, I take a drug Xererlto not available my early years for my blood condition freeing me from painful shots I had to take. No more admissions on heparin drips which can scary your blood can’t be too thin but can’t be too thick a fine science hematology is. Trial will be soon the fractured IVC filter that almost took my life holding manufacturer responsible for the flaws of a device they clearly knew existed and turned a blind eye too. I’m on a infusion Benlysta which just came out 5+ or so years ago which for many helps Lupus, Benlysta gave me my life back has basically put my lupus in a calm sleep in a remission of sorts. I require monthly infusions to many this drug is a wonder drug! Last but not least save the best for last my eldest son graduating this year my youngest will be 16. I’m a proud mom of two amazing young men, I also found love again a best friend who supports me through my lupus journey’s always by my side.
Moral of the story NEVER give up HOPE!
